Conozca y salude frente al Hotel Columba para la salida de todos nuestros tours. Reunirse a las 8:00 am para salir a las 8:15 am
Eche un vistazo al tren de vapor Hogwarts Express mientras pasa por el viaducto como se ve en las películas de Harry Potter. Bien conocido como lugar de cine y televisión, Glenfinnan es el lugar donde, en medio de los paisajes asombrosos, comenzó el levantamiento de jacobita de 1745
Parada para almorzar en la ciudad de Fort William con una gran selección de cafés y tiendas, todo a la sombra del pico más alto del Reino Unido, Ben Nevis
Revelado en 1952, este memorial es un recuerdo de aquellos que han servido en el Regimiento de Comandos británico, pasado y presente.
Pasee por las compuertas del Canal de Caledonia, construido por Thomas Telford en el siglo XIX. ¡Maravíllate ante la inmensidad del lago Ness desde la boca del canal, admirando la vista de la totalidad del lago Ness y tal vez vislumbrar a Nessie!
Una breve parada para admirar las vistas del Castillo y el Lago Ness y una maravillosa oportunidad para tomar fotos.
